Que pasa familia, vamos con la séptima semana de floración de estas FBA2506 de FastBuds. De las 5 plantas, retiré una y me quede con 4 , preselección. La tierra que utilizamos que está en la publicación anterior es top crop all mix, Por supuesto el ph se mide en cada riego y se mantiene en 6.2, regando cada 48 horas e intentando mantener la humedad por debajo del 50%. Las flores ya están madurando rápido y cogieron las 4 un tono morado bastante curioso. Los aromas por el momento dulces con tonos afrutados, como a gominolas o chicles. Un ejemplar sigue un poco sobrefertilizado, es la única con la que me corte para alimentar. Una semana limpiando raíces con flawless finish. Hasta aquí todo, Buenos humos 💨💨💨

Day 42 Update : Well folks , we are getting towards a finish now. The FFT #8 is still a bud on a stick style so we won't visit that one at all !!. FFT#9 Is now pushing some very nice trichromes out throughout her many mains. The bud structures are solid on her and she jas somewhere nice long colas stacks that are fattening up daily now. She is in her budswell stage now and has a beautiful fruity smell oozing from her. She is starting tonget some nice pinky colour appearing deep in the bud too which makes them look very nice FFT#10 Looks like she is trying to escape with her main stem off tonthe side looking for the sp250. Her buds are also rock solid with a really candy sweet smell She is nice and dark again since I have been adding the megacrop and shogun products and her stack girth indicates she will be a nice yield come harvest. Another 2 winner strains from this range nice work Fastbuds. Now we need to know who they are. lol

Revoilà des photos de George! 🤣Il est devenu ridicule depuis la dernière fois mais il y a une explication à tous ça! Après la semaine 15 ,le pays où je suis a eu une grand phase de pluies et qui dit pluie constante, dit limace. Le mythe de Frosty qui attire pas les limace à été exclue 😢, j’ai eu beaucoup d’attaque sur les noeud inférieurs, le problème c’est que ça a casser tous la symétrie que j’ai effectué pendant plusieurs semaines. Du coup j’ai été radical et j’ai supprimé toute les branches, j’ai laissé la seule partie symétrique. Du coup maintenant il a une masse de feuillages très faible mais avec une bonne croissance depuis le retour de végétation après floraison je vais le laisser comme tel et plus le déranger histoire qu’il repousse fort. La ramification est très abondante, on sent que la grosse monté de sève du tronc pousse à la croissance. 😁🚀 Je pense aussi que le retour de végétation a du prendre du temps à cause du rempotage, il y a pas eu de croissances global pendant plus de 2semaine ce qui veut dire que ça devait se developper au niveau des racines. ? Mise à part ça, au niveau du sol tous à l’air de bien se passer, j’alimente le paillage assez régulièrement, j’y ai mit des pulpe de pommes avec des épluchure, des copeaux de bois, des jeunes pousses de noisetiers, feuilles de figuier et de vigne, des tige de trèfle ou du gazon et du guano de vers de farines. Il y a une belle richesse de vie tel que du mycelium, des vers, des acariens composteur, des cloportes, des collemboles, et bien d’autre insectes bénéfique. 🐞 🍄 J’en ai profité de la taille des tiges pour vérifier l’intérieur du tronc et j’observe qu’il y a pas de tiges creuse, ce qui veut dire d’après slownickel le goat qu’il ne manque pas de bore et de calcium! 🌱 Les pluies sont parties et le soleil est de retour en force ☀️ j’ai hâte de suivre les prochaines semaine de cette croissance, il reste approximativement 2mois avant le lancement de la Flo automnale et en 2mois il peut se passer beaucoup de chose🧟‍♂️ Je vous souhaite à tous une culture intergalactique et terpénique 🚀🌱

Day 64 (First Grow, Flowering Phase): Hey everyone! We’re on day 64, and the flowering phase is in full swing. The buds are forming beautifully, and the plants have grown 5-10 cm above the SCROG net, creating a lush canopy. The humidity is steady at around 50% or lower, which is ideal for this stage. To recap, we've been maintaining an even canopy with the SCROG net and our Timor shield mantis continues to keep pests at bay naturally. Our plants are thriving, thanks to the even light distribution and careful humidity control. We're considering installing a second fan in a few weeks to improve airflow and potentially adding a second SCROG net to support the plants as they continue to stretch during flowering. This should help stabilize the plants and ensure they get the support they need as the buds get heavier. Any tips or advice for the next steps? Let us know in the comments!
